OpenAI's GPT-5.6 Sol Scores 88.8% on WeirdML, Narrowly Ahead of Claude Fable 5 at Less Than Half the Price

aiai-modelingai-research-evals 171 posts · 76 accounts

On the WeirdML benchmark, OpenAI's GPT-5.6 Sol at the high setting scored 88.8%, narrowly ahead of Claude Fable 5 at less than half the price. Across 85 runs, none of Sol's results fell below 60% of the state-of-the-art score on the task, compared with two such runs for Fable.

The post said Sol's consistent scoring produced a very small bootstrap error bar, though it added that the uncertainty is probably somewhat underestimated as the benchmark becomes more saturated.
